+Requirements:
+To compile the following software is needed:
+ * the kdelibs development files;
+ * the kexi development files;
+ * GLib 2.0 development files; and
+ * g++, gcc, make, ...
+These will may be packaged for your distribution with names
+similar to kdelibs-devel, libkexi-devel and libglib2.0-devel.
+You should not need the libkexi-devel package if you have compiled
+and installed Kexi from source.
